Miley Cyrus and her boyfriend Maxx Morando made headlines as they graced the red carpet at the 2025 Academy Awards, marking their first official appearance together at such a prestigious event. The couple, who have been dating for approximately four years, exuded major power couple vibes as they coordinated their looks.
Cyrus, 32, dazzled onlookers as she arrived at the Dolby Theatre in Hollywood on March 2, wearing a stunning black beaded halter gown by Alexander McQueen. The gown featured lace gloves and, intriguingly, Cyrus opted for bleached eyebrows, giving her ensemble an edgy twist on classic elegance. Maxx, the drummer for indie rock band Liily, complemented his girlfriend's chic look with his own black suit, featuring sparkling embroidery on the collar to match her glamorous gown.
This appearance was especially significant for Cyrus as she was set to present during the awards ceremony, even though she was not nominated for her song "Beautiful That Way" from The Last Showgirl. The couple's relationship has evolved over the years, with Cyrus previously noting how they met on a blind date back in 2021. Since then, they have moved forward quickly; they began to show up together publicly as they were spotted at events like Versace shows and have even rented a home together in Malibu. “Well, it was blind for me and not really for him,” Cyrus humorously revealed about their first meeting, underscoring the personal connection they share.
Morando’s background adds to his appeal as he continues to make strides in the music industry on his terms. He has previously drummed for the indie rock band The Regrettes, which is notable for his experience and potential to carry on delivering beautiful music with Cyrus. Their bond deepened when they collaborated professionally, creating tracks like “Handstand” and “Violet Chemistry” from her last album, Endless Summer Vacation.
